关于异常捕获的一些试错笔记--python

172 阅读1分钟

背景

在打开excel等文件进行数据处理时,如果程序报错,会将后续步骤短路,此时可能会造成文件保存失败。可以使用finally

finally可以保证在程序异常时,继续执行相应的操作



def error_fun():

    try:
        a = 2/0
    except:
        print('除数错误')
        return
    finally:
        print('结束程序!')

error_fun()